- 0
Problema Comanda
-
Similar Content
-
Recently Browsing 0 members
- No registered users viewing this page.
We have placed cookies on your device to help make this website better. You can adjust your cookie settings, otherwise we'll assume you're okay to continue. For more details you can also review our Terms of Use and Privacy Policy.
Question
BLuE_GaMeR
Nume: BLuEGaMeR
Problema intalnita: Am adaugat comanda /speedb (speed boost) in gamemode,cand intru in joc si activez speed boost-ul,apas pe tasta care am setato pentru speed boost si nu merge.
Ce am incercat pana acum: Pai am incercat cam toate metodele si tot nu merge.
Codul sursa/Log/Altele:
Comanda:
[pawn]CMD:speedb(playerid, params[])
{
new sbstr[512];
strcat(sbstr, "{FFFFFF}Salut !\n");
strcat(sbstr, "{FFFFFF}Daca Vreti Sa Activati Speed Boost Apasati Pe Butonul {24FF0A}Activare {FFFFFF}!\n");
strcat(sbstr, "{FFFFFF}Daca Deja Ai Activat Speed Boost Apasa Pe Butonul {FF0000}Anulare {FFFFFF}!\n");
strcat(sbstr, "{FFFFFF}Tasta De Activare Este {FF0000}C !");
ShowPlayerDialog(playerid, 32760, DIALOG_STYLE_MSGBOX, "[{FF0000}R{FFFF00}G{0033FF}S{FFFFFF}] {24FF0A}Speed Boost", sbstr, "Activate", "Cancel");
return 1;
}[/pawn]
OnDialogResponse:
[pawn]if(dialogid == 32760)
{
if(response)
{
SpeedBoostMultiplier[playerid] = 3.0;
SendClientMessage(playerid, 0x24FF0AAA, "Speed Boost Activat !");
}
else if(!response)
{
SpeedBoostMultiplier[playerid] = 1.0;
SendClientMessage(playerid, COLOR_RED, "Speed Boost Dezactivat !");
}
return 1;
}
return 0;
}[/pawn]
KEY:
[pawn]if(newkeys & KEY_CTRL_BACK)
{
if(SpeedBoostMultiplier[playerid] > 1)
{
new Float:vx, Float:vy, Float:vz, Float:px, Float:py, Float:pz;
GetPlayerPos(playerid, px, py, pz);
GetVehicleVelocity(GetPlayerVehicleID(playerid), vx, vy, vz);
if(floatabs(vx) < 5 && floatabs(vy) < 5 && floatabs(vz) < 5)
{
SetVehicleVelocity(GetPlayerVehicleID(playerid), vx * SpeedBoostMultiplier[playerid], vy * SpeedBoostMultiplier[playerid], vz * SpeedBoostMultiplier[playerid]);
SetVehicleHealth(GetPlayerVehicleID(playerid), 10000);
CreateExplosion(px, py, pz, 11, 0.5);
SetVehicleHealth(GetPlayerVehicleID(playerid), 10000);
SetVehicleHealth(GetPlayerVehicleID(playerid), 1000);
}
return 1;
}
}[/pawn]
5 answers to this question
Recommended Posts